How they compare
Togo currently reports 75.1% against 73.5% in Malawi, a difference of 1.6%.
The two have swapped places 9 times across 24 shared years of data; in 1978 it was Togo ahead.
Malawi ranks 121st and Togo ranks 118th of 149 countries.
Togo has averaged higher in every one of the 5 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Malawi | Togo |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1970s | 35.5% | 71.2% | 35.7% | Togo |
| 1980s | 41.6% | 48.7% | 7.1% | Togo |
| 1990s | 44.0% | 53.4% | 9.4% | Togo |
| 2000s | 53.3% | 74.6% | 21.3% | Togo |
| 2010s | 62.4% | 65.6% | 3.2% | Togo |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
Persistence to grade 5 (percentage of cohort reaching grade 5) is the share of children enrolled in the first grade of primary school who eventually reach grade 5. The estimate is based on the reconstructed cohort method.
